Choosing the perfect border for your stair runner is key to creating the look and finish you want.
 
🎨 1. Match with Your Walls or Décor

Your border should feel like part of the space, not an afterthought. Look at your wall colours, furniture, or flooring and pick a shade that complements them.

💡 Example: Grey walls? Try an Iron or Seal grey cotton border for a subtle, cohesive finish.

🪵 2. Complement Your Stair Colour

Look at the tone of your stairs. Natural wood works beautifully with warm or neutral borders, natural, earthy colours. 

With black or dark-grey painted stairs Navy, forest green or mustard borders can enhance the drama.

White painted stairs are a blank canvas which can pair well with anything from high contrasting black, to bright and pastel colours.

💡 A good rule of thumb: match or complement your stair treads for a polished, cohesive finish.

🔥 3. Add Contrast for a Bold Statement

If you're feeling brave, go bold! Choose contrasting carpet and border combinations to add real wow-factor and show off your personality. For colourful options look at our Seymour, Soda or Arabian borders for that bold, eye-catching look.

💡 Other options include burnt orange on sisal, black on cream wool, or even a herringbone border for texture.
